Detroit Lions center Frank Ragnow will miss his third straight practice on Saturday due to calf and toe injuries, raising questions about his availability for Monday’s game against the visiting Las Vegas Raiders.

Lions coach Dan Campbell told reporters Saturday that it’s “hard to say” if Ragnow will compete versus Las Vegas. Graham Glasgow will move over center and Kayode Awosika could get the nod at left guard should Ragnow sit out against the Raiders.

Detroit’s final injury report will be released later on Saturday.

A Pro Bowl selection in 2020 and 2022, Ragnow has started all 72 games in which he has appeared with the Lions.

Ragnow, 27, was selected by Detroit with the 20th overall pick of the 2018 NFL Draft.
